  3. Disconnect the connector from the neutral switch . Make sure the bike is in neutral . Put the bike in !st gear then shift up to neutral. Turn the key on. Ground the wire to see if the N light comes on. If it does , turn the key off . Take a good known test light and attach the alligator clip to B+ . Touch the probe to the metal protruding from the switch. If it lights the switch is good. If not , move the shift selector to see if it does ever light up. If these check o.k. , look at the wiring plug that pushes onto the switch . This may be enlarged and needs to be crimped just a little to get a better connection .

  7. The affect of petroleum or petroleum distillates on hydraulic brake rubber parts is not good. They will swell .
  8. By the time you get back , the engine oil will destroy the rubber brake part the most , the WD-40 I think will come in second , continuous Brake- Kleen third & the brake fluid last .
